Output c56f88523cc5223f89405565e5f4ae0f3ed1db14e36ae3383ea21330b3073b79:1

value
489977156
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2405ee6307fc90eaf277cc05d79e26bb09e76d47 OP_EQUAL
address
34yVMZEVefe7661PtSHjehk3QDMnfbuUj4
transaction
c56f88523cc5223f89405565e5f4ae0f3ed1db14e36ae3383ea21330b3073b79